Output e536d4e67b92a39ea6199d3b387037715822d85014e3d182256f5369123450ec:47

value
29825615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93732faee323d249cdbf44688bd9aad5d257de95 OP_EQUAL
address
MMLoYuo6qQx3jU7zJsXPfLS2kMPiWU4BQG
transaction
e536d4e67b92a39ea6199d3b387037715822d85014e3d182256f5369123450ec
spent
true